CCASEC46IBackground checksSubstantiated (plan issued)

Staff member with NON-WAIVABLE disqualifying criminal record working with children (Health Care Worker Background Check Act §25-I)

This citation category applies when a background check identifies a Category I record — the offense classes Illinois never permits a waiver for. Under the Act, a person with such a record cannot work with children. Check the status shown with this finding: a Category I citation most often reflects the screening system doing its job — the check surfaced a record and the facility acted on it — rather than a continuing situation.

CCASEC46IIBackground checksSubstantiated (plan issued)

Staff member with disqualifying criminal record working with children (Health Care Worker Background Check Act §25-II)

This citation category applies under Illinois' Health Care Worker Background Check Act when a background check identifies a Category II record — offenses such as certain drug felonies, robbery, or aggravated assault. These are presumptively disqualifying, though DCFS may grant a formal waiver under specific conditions. Check the status shown with this finding: these are commonly recorded once screening has surfaced the record and the facility has responded.

How we rate this daycareIllinois DCFS records

DCFS doesn't grade violations, so we classify each citation by the rule it cites: rules tied to immediate child safety (supervision, background checks, discipline, and the higher-risk building and health rules) are red; administrative rules (ratios, training, paperwork) are yellow. Classification is per citation, so two findings in the same category can differ.

🔴 Serious concerns — any of:

  • A child-safety (red) violation is still unresolved — past its correction deadline, or cited again as a repeat
  • DCFS issued a Protective Plan — a formal finding of an active risk to a child
  • 2 or more violations are past their correction deadline

🟡 Watch carefully — any of:

  • A child-safety (red) violation was corrected or is being corrected
  • 3 or more administrative (yellow) violations
  • 1 violation is past its correction deadline
  • An active corrective plan — DCFS formally required a fix

🟢 Clean

Actively licensed, with no violations (or only minor, corrected ones) in your lookback window.
